Kyle Stowers carries a two-game homer streak into the Miami Marlins’ game versus the Athletics at 4:30 p.m. ET on Sunday, at Sutter Health Park. Gage Jump (3-2, 2.93 ERA) gets the start for the Athletics, who are 41-48 this season and fourth in the AL West. Eury Perez (4-6, 4.21 ERA) is the expected starter for the Marlins, who are 48-42 and third in the NL East.

Stats to know

  • Sacramento’s Nick Kurtz is slashing .278/.420/.519 this season with 20 home runs (10th in MLB), 66 RBIs (2nd in MLB) and an OPS of .938 (5th in MLB). He has a 31.2% strikeout rate and a 19.1% walk rate in 398 plate appearances, and he has scored 61 total runs. Kurtz has recorded seven steals on eight attempts.
  • In 363 plate appearances, Shea Langeliers has hit 20 long balls (10th in MLB), tallied 44 RBIs and scored 51 runs. He is batting .264/.328/.494 and has posted a 20.7% strikeout rate and a 7.7% walk rate.
  • Miami’s Otto Lopez is slashing .341/.371/.506 this season with eight home runs, 40 RBIs and an OPS of .877 (15th in MLB). He has a 13.5% strikeout rate and a 4.2% walk rate in 377 plate appearances, and he has scored 57 total runs. Lopez has recorded 17 steals on 20 attempts.
  • In 377 plate appearances, Xavier Edwards has slashed .299/.383/.426 this season. He has hit six long balls and driven in 35 runs with a strikeout rate of 11.7% and a walk rate of 12.5%. He has stolen 13 bases on 16 attempts and has scored 49 runs.
